Mini-Biography:
Richard Cummings was born on August 20, 1858 in New Haven, CT, US. He was an American Schauspieler, known for Blind Husbands (1919), The last outlaw (1919), Danger, Go Slow (1918), Richard Cummings's first movie on record is from 1913. Richard Cummings died on Dezember 25, 1938 in Los Angeles, California, USA. His last motion picture on file dates from 1921.
